Anthropic hit with largest-ever $1.5 billion penalty in copyright lawsuit — court says that training AI on books other publications is fair use but ruled that the startup's 7 million book pirated library infringes authors rights

tomshardware.com

U.S. federal judge approves Anthropic's $1.5 billion copyright settlement, ruling that while AI training can be fair use, the startup infringed on authors' rights with their pirated library of 7 million books.
